The Licence Problem You Can’t Ignore

No UKGC account number exists for this brand. The operator’s own config throws up “#8048/JAZ”, a Curacao-style number that Casino Guru flatly calls fake. That’s not a technicality. Without a verified regulator, you have no independent escalation route when things go wrong. The Gambling Commission register is the only benchmark that matters for UK players, and DaVinci Gold doesn’t appear on it.

Banking: The Real Reason to Stay Away

The withdrawal data is the weakest part of this whole operation. The operator’s own config shows a 12-day withdrawal timeline. AskGamblers lists a 1-7 day pending period plus a £500 weekly cap. Casino Guru flags a low monthly limit. Player complaints on both platforms describe document-review queues, account locks after Bitcoin deposits, and bonus disputes that drag on for months.

Player Sentiment: Two Truths at Once

Trustpilot sits at 4.4/5 with recent positive reviews praising quick support and easy deposits. That’s real. But Casino Guru gives it 3.0/10 and AskGamblers assigns 1/10. The specialist complaint sites carry more weight because they track actual withdrawal outcomes. One unresolved AskGamblers case involves a £3,023 bonus dispute. Another describes a £250 Bitcoin deposit followed by an account lock. A third reports a £401 withdrawal delay after documents were already approved.
